Iron(III) Sulfate supports a range of applications in technical chemistry. This compound, identified as an iron(III) salt of sulfuric acid, has a molecular formula of Fe2(SO4)3 and a molecular weight of approximately 386.05 g/mol. It is a crystalline solid, commonly found in the hydrated form, Iron(III) Sulfate Heptahydrate (Fe2(SO4)3·7H2O). This particular product is offered in a 5 kg pack size, making it suitable for larger scale applications. Iron(III) Sulfate plays a key role in various chemical reactions due to its oxidizing properties, particularly in the production of pigments and dyes. Additionally, it is used as a flocculant in water treatment processes, helping to remove suspended particles and improve water clarity.
